Overview
CedOps is a production-style AI operations platform built to simulate a real world Platform Engineering and AI Infrastructure environment.
The VPS stack runs on Hetzner and is monitored by Prometheus hosted on a Proxmox homelab node, communicating over a private Tailscale network with everything visualized in a live Grafana NOC dashboard.
The platform combines:
- Paperclip — AI Agent Orchestration Platform managing 8 autonomous agents
- SugeBot — Hermes AI agent deployed as Telegram Operations Assistant (CTO/Ops role)
- n8n — Automation platform for workflow execution and inter-service routing
- OpenRouter — AI model gateway serving as the LLM backbone for all agents
- Prometheus — Hosted on Proxmox homelab, scraping VPS services over Tailscale
- Grafana — Full observability NOC dashboard visualizing the entire stack in real-time
- Nginx Proxy Manager — Reverse proxy + SSL management across all services
- Docker + Portainer — Container infrastructure and management layer

Observability & NOC
Prometheus runs on the Proxmox homelab and scrapes the Hetzner VPS over a Tailscale private tunnel keeping metrics collection completely off the public internet.
Grafana visualizes everything in the live NOC dashboard.

Security Architecture
CedOps is designed with zero public infrastructure exposure.
| Control | Implementation |
|---|---|
| No open ports | Cloudflare Tunnel handles all ingress |
| Private metrics pipeline | Prometheus → Tailscale → VPS; never public |
| SSL everywhere | NPM handles termination for all services |
| Container isolation | Docker network segmentation via Portainer |
| Secret management | No secrets in this repo handled via environment variables |
